N2 - In this paper, a robust blind receiver incorporating a two-stage carrier frequency offset (CFO) estimation scheme is proposed for multi-carrier code-division multiple access (MC-CDMA) systems over a multipath fading channel. Numerical results demonstrate that the proposed receiver basically offers comparable performance to that of the optimal receiver with no CFO present.
